What instrument has the ability to measure angles down to minutes or even seconds, depending on the accuracy of the instrument?

The theodolite is an optical instrument specifically designed for measuring angles with high precision in both vertical and horizontal planes. Its capability to measure angles down to minutes (1/60th of a degree) or even seconds (1/3600th of a degree) makes it a critical tool in surveying, construction, and engineering applications where accuracy is paramount.

The theodolite achieves this precision through advanced optics and precise mechanical engineering, allowing the user to read angle measurements clearly. This level of accuracy is essential for aligning structures, establishing reference points, and conducting detailed topographic surveys.

In contrast, while the other instruments listed have their specific uses, they do not measure angles to the same degree of precision as a theodolite. The tilting level and optical level are more concerned with establishing level and plumb lines rather than precise angular measurements. The optical square is used primarily for checking right angles and ensuring straight lines, lacking the capacity for fine angular measurement that theodolites provide.
